The Monster Jam Summer Heat tour made one of its final stops of the summer season at the beautiful Lake Erie Speedway facility and I finally made my first voyage to a Summer Heat event. The CCE folks assembled a very good looking lineup of monster trucks plus freestyle street bikes and quad wars. I couldn't have picked a better day to catch my final monster truck show before I head back to school.
MONSTER TRUCK LINEUP
-DESTROYER- Dan Evans
-ERADICATOR - Andy Slifco
-GRAVE DIGGER- Randy Brown
-RAP ATTACK- Dave Rappach
-T-MAXX - John Seasock
WHEELIE CONTEST
Rap Attack led the show off. Dave got a pretty good sky wheelie, but definitely let some room for the others with a score of 18.
Next out was John Seasock in T-Maxx. He got the truck standing straight up and walked the truck on two wheels across most of the cars, recieving a 26 from the fan judges.
With a very strong run already by Seasock. Dan Evans, celebrating his 24th anniversary with wife Lorrie, planted the tailgate and walked the Destroyer machine across the cars one-upping T-Maxx with a 27.
Eradicator, looking a little beat up from a rollover on Saturday, was next in line. After two top-notch runs from Seasock and Evans, the bar was already set. Slifco got the front end up nicely but couldn't carry it far resulting in a 19.
Fan favorite Randy Brown in Grave Digger was last in the contest. Set on the victory, Brown throttled the truck and stood it almost straight up in the air, coming down and planting the tailgate in the cars and the truck stood still perfectly vertical for a couple seconds before he walked it across the rest of the set. Well deserving of a perfect 30 and the contest win.
QUALIFYING
The trucks qualified one at a time on the Chicago-style course. Nothing of huge significance to report other than Grave Digger was the top qualifier and T-Maxx nicked a turning pole thus was the slowest.

Because of the large number of events and massive popularity of the series, the list of trucks competing in the series is the longest of any promoter. The most popular trucks, which are usually featured on the television show, come from three primary groups: Trucks (or names) which are owned by Live Nation (such as Grave Digger and Madusa), independents or "privateers" (such as Gun Slinger and Avenger), and "corporate privateers" Monster Jam Summer Heat which are independently owned but sponsored by major companies (such as Bounty Hunter, sponsored by CSK Auto, and T-Maxx, sponsored by Traxxas). As some trucks are owned by Live Nation, a constant criticism is that events have the deck stacked in favor of their trucks, if not completely rigged. There is little evidence to Monster Jam Summer Heat support the claim, however, and Live Nation maintains that events are run fairly.

Monster Jam is a series of live events and television show created by Live Nation (formerly Clear Channel Entertainment). The series is sanctioned under the umbrella of the USHRA and takes place primarily in the United States. Although individual event formats can vary greatly based on the "intermission" entertainment, the marque entertainment is always the racing and freestyle competitions by monster trucks. |
